Italian Pastina Soup

Italian Pastina Soup is a warm and cozy dish that’s perfect for chilly nights. With its delicate pasta and flavorful broth, it’s a comforting meal that everyone will love.

Ingredients

  • 1 cup pastina
  • 4 cups chicken broth
  • 1 small onion, diced
  • 2 carrots, diced
  • 2 celery stalks, diced
  • 2 tablespoons olive oil
  • 1 teaspoon dried thyme
  • Salt to taste
  • Freshly ground pepper to taste
  • Parmesan cheese for serving

Instructions

  1. In a large pot, heat the olive oil over medium heat. Add the onions, carrots, and celery, and sauté until the vegetables are tender.
  2. Add the chicken broth and bring to a boil.
  3. Once boiling, stir in the pastina and thyme, and reduce the heat to a simmer.
  4. Cook for about 10 minutes, or until the pastina is al dente, stirring occasionally.
  5. Season with salt and pepper to taste, and serve hot with grated Parmesan cheese on top.

Notes

  • This soup can be made ahead of time and reheated before serving.
  • Add more broth if you prefer a soupier consistency.
  • Feel free to add vegetables of your choice for extra flavor.
